Pathlight Oak Brook offers five-day-a-week Partial Hospitalization Programs as well as three-day-a-week Intensive Outpatient treatment for adults, adolescents, and children who struggle with mood, anxiety, and trauma-related conditions.

Located in a tranquil, calm location in a family-friendly neighborhood, our programming is overseen by a renowned team of industry-leading behavioral health experts. This center additionally offers specialized care for patients with co-occurring trauma and OCD conditions.

Trauma-informed and inclusive, Oak Brook’s programming is grounded in a foundation of safety, mindfulness and awareness for optimal engagement, learning and recovery. Accredited by the Joint Commission, Pathlight operates numerous treatment centers in the Chicago area. They are also a teaching affiliate of Northwestern University Medical School and Rush University Medical School.

As a member of the Eating Recovery Center family of programs, Pathlight’s treatment philosophy acknowledges the importance of assessment, intervention and discharge planning in successfully addressing behavioral health concerns. A fully comprehensive assessment is crucial in identifying co-occurring conditions and developing an individualized treatment plan that best meets specific patient needs.

Evidence-based interventions including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), Exposure and Response Prevention (ERP),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), and Cognitive Processing Therapy (CPT) collectively help patients and families alike interrupt maladaptive thoughts and behaviors – and live a values-rich life. In addition to our therapeutic modalities, we offer robust family programming so that all families, friends and caregivers receive the necessary education and resources to support their loved ones.

Eating disorder treatment for anorexia, bulimia and other related conditions is also available through our Eating Recovery Center programming in a facility in the same location: enabling us to more effectively treat complex, comorbid patients and easily step them up / down various levels of care.

    Treatment for Children and Adolescents

    For all adolescent and children programs, we employ teachers on staff and in the facility that will help with tutoring and coordinating with children and adolescent schools so that treatment does not hinder their ability to move forward in education.
